Solar transformation of building glass curtain wall
Photovoltaic glass, also known as solar glass, is specially designed to convert sunlight into electricity. When integrated into curtain walls—those large glass facades that enclose buildings—it transforms traditional glass into a dual-purpose component: transparent and. . High temperature energy storage transformation project
The project AMAEDUS will investigate the next generation of materials and devices for latent heat thermal energy storage (LHTES) at ultra-high temperatures of up to 2000 °C, which are well beyond today's maximum operation temperatures of ~1000 °C.
